The U.S. National Academy of Medicine hosted an International Workshop on Science & Technology for Healthy Longevity on June 15 and 17, 2021. This 2-day workshop served as an information gathering session to inform the National Academy of Medicine鈥檚 effort to develop a聽Global Roadmap for Healthy Longevity. The roadmap will assess the challenges presented by population aging and offer evidence-based insights for actions to improve health across the lifecourse.

The Science and Technology workshop explored and identified avenues for innovative and groundbreaking research and development across basic, clinical, pharmaceutical, social and behavioral sciences, bioengineering, information technology, and assistive technologies. It also examined ways to expand research funding and encourage targeted research.

SESSION III: Implementing Advances in Science and Technology to Enable Healthy Longevity

This session will identify successful deployment and scaling of science and technology in building accessible, equitable, and health-promoting living environments; discuss strategies to finance and build infrastructure while ensuring public participation in building science and technology-enabled societies; further discuss actions to reform research and development ecosystems to break down siloes and encourage holistic systems approaches; consider the ethical, equity, and accessibility implications of science and technology, including
strategies to prevent and mitigate negative outcomes such as the digital divide.

SESSION IV: Opportunities and Gaps in Science & Technology

This session will envision, using a future back approach, how investing in science and technology will unleash unprecedented opportunities to create more equitable aging societies worldwide; present and review highlights from the preceding workshop sessions and discussions; discuss topics, themes, and issues essential to achieving healthy longevity with equity at its center; identify and discuss gaps in knowledge and perspectives to solidify the knowledge base of the Global Roadmap for Healthy Longevity initiative and report.
